Harriet and Edward Heritage: Their ancesters were originally bred to turn grinding stones for grain, inside the peasant house's on the Mediterranean islands of Sicily and Sardinia. They were also used to carry water from village wells and supplies, up steep and narrow mountain passes for shepherds. There are 18th century wood pictures showing these small donkeys blindfolded and attached to the grain mill, walking in endless circles - doesn't bear thinking about does it! Thankfully these little donkeys are no longer used in this way, but sadly, they're also nearly extinct in their native countries!

The story of how we came to be Harriet and Edwards carers.
​
Originally Harriet and Edward came from a Petting Zoo in the west country of the Uk, they had a happy life but unfortunately the Petting Zoo was unable to continue for financial reasons and these two beautiful donkeys were in desperate need of a new home as quickly as possible which is where the Devon Horse and Pony Sanctuary stepped in.
​
In 2014, Harriet and Edwards made their move to France to be part of the Brantome Police Horses our sister charity. They had a lovely life and fitted in very quickly, they soon became a big favourite with the visitors and would show off for them.
​
In 2021, it was decided that Harriet and Edward deserved to retire from their public engagements and made the move to Devon to join our Oldies at the sanctuary. They are very much enjoying their quite life but are still cheeky and fun.
